Comparing the Valuation Procedure for Houses in the Czech Republic and Slovakia
Petrovičová, Lucia ; Hrubanová, Michaela (referee) ; Hlavinková, Vítězslava (advisor)
The topic of the diploma thesis is a comparison of evaluation methods of family houses in the Czech and Slovak Republic, a legislation in relation to the evaluation in mentioned countries and a definition of particular terms: family house, value and price. There are basic methods of the evaluation of the immovable property used in Czech and Slovak Republic described in this thesis. The important part of the thesis is an analysis of the real estate market. On the basis of this analysis were chosen two comparable localities. Methods of the evaluation of the immovable property were applied on specific cases. Chosen family houses were valued at the common price, time price and ascertained price. The result of the diploma thesis is the comparison of evaluation methods used in the Czech and Slovak Republic.

Systematic approach to the prediction of the real estate market development
Tauberová, Darina ; Dufek, Zdeněk (referee) ; Suchánek,, Petr (referee) ; Škapa, Stanislav (advisor)
The doctoral thesis deals with the finding of a suitable approach for predicting the development of the residential real estate market, which would also be applicable in the practice of Experts and further develop the appraisal field. It has been found that a delayed multiple linear regression model appears to be appropriate, as confirmed by the verification of this model. The resulting model is also suitable for use in routine Expert practice, thanks to the simplicity of calculation without ownership of any computing program. Expert thanks to the created model is able to predict the development of the real estate market. The result is bound to the accuracy of the input data. All assumptions of regression models have been tested, optimal explanatory variables were selected based on backword regression. The doctoral thesis explains all input data, methods, tests, procedures and detailed modeling.

Analysis of the Real Estate Market with Catering Facilities in Olomouc
Hoduláková, Michaela ; Hakl, Filip (referee) ; Klika, Pavel (advisor)
The commercial real estate market is constantly changing and some developments can be observed in our approach to it. Like every other market, this market is also dependent on the existence of supply and demand. The diploma thesis "Analysis of the Real Estate Market with Catering Facilities in Olomouc" deals, as the name suggests, with the analysis of the real estate market with catering facilities in the statutory and university city of Olomouc. It solves especially the survey and analysis of the market with a focus on the sale and rental of catering facilities (such as restaurants, bars, pubs, cafes, etc.). Further, based on the analysis of this segment of the real estate market, this thesis determines the factors which influence market prices and market rents and it describes the way of their influence.
